Year 1 (Age 5-6): Growing Independence

As children enter Year 1, we nurture their growing independence and introduce more subject-specific learning. This is a time of fun and discovery, with separate subjects like Science and Engineering joining the curriculum.

 

Learning is based on engaging topics that change each term, such as Dinosaurs, Space, and The Wonderful World of Chocolate. We make connections across all subjects to these themes, creating a rich, interconnected learning experience. To reinforce classroom learning, we organise exciting trips, such as visits to the Oxford Natural History Museum and the Bucks Museum to learn about Roald Dahl.
